Establish Clear Nutritional Goals
The foundation of successful meal planning begins with setting clear nutritional goals. Determine the specific dietary needs and objectives, such as weight management, muscle building, or enhancing overall health. These goals will guide the selection of foods and the structuring of meals. For instance, if aiming for weight loss, prioritize nutrient-dense foods that provide satiety without excess calories. Establishing these goals ensures that the meal plan aligns with personal health objectives and supports overall well-being.
